Welcome to the group! There are so many supportive and wonderful people here!!

Even with obstacles you can lose the weight! I suffer from depression, anxiety and fibromyalgia, just to name a few. I have commited myself to losing the weight which will hopefully help alleviate some of my troubles!

Many of use know the disgusted feeling we can get from being bigger than we want, thought we were, etc. The good news is, you can do something about it.

For starters, find an app that you can log your exercise, food and water intake in. That will greatly help you see how much you are taking in. Make sure you weight and measure everything you put in your mouth! (I use My Fitness Pal and you can access it online or on your phone.)

Coming here is also a great way to find support, get answers to questions, and just feel better about yourself and your journey!

If you can get out and walk with your son every day, that will help you feel better. I'm not sure how difficult this is with all you have going on physically, but even if it is only 10 minutes to start it is something.

On days when I am feeling really depressed, I still make myself get in at least a walk. At the end of it, I feel so much better!

Start making healthy choices in your eating habits. Switch to drinking only water or no calorie teas.

You CAN do this! And you have a great group here that will be behind you every step of the way!

So no more excuses! We look forward to seeing your successes, and supporting you through your set backs.
